Steve Bliss' original justification is documented in the 'Code legend' at the foot of the ptlist.cgi output

X - New part file. A file that wasn't previously in the official library. There isn't really a reason or mnemonic for X. N (for New) could be mistaken for 'N for No'.

The F=fix / X=new part encoding is less pervasive within the Parts Tracker than I feared - in fact I think it is merely a label and does not determine any conditional processing. I have made the change of X to N, but please look out for and report any strange side-effects.
